Navigating College While Homeless: A Phenomenological Inquiry Of The Young Adult Experience, Bertha Fountain
Navigating College While Homeless: A Phenomenological Inquiry Of The Young Adult Experience, Bertha Fountain
Dissertations, Theses, and Capstone Projects
Purpose: The study aimed to understand the perspectives of students in college who were homeless. The research question guiding this inquiry was: How do young adults describe their experience of being homeless while in college?
Method: Qualitative research using a phenomenological approach guided this descriptive inquiry. Interviews were held with 10 students from three CUNY Community Colleges and the data was analyzed using Interpretative Phenomenological Analysis. Resilience theory helped to understand the barriers along with the strengths and adaptive responses of the students.
